Teacher Notes

A. Prior to the lesson:

1. Arrange students into groups. Each group needs at least ONE person who has a mobile device.

3. Print out the QR codes.

4. Cut them out and place them around your class / school.


B. The lesson:

1. Give each group a clipboard and a piece of paper so they can write down the decoded questions and their answers to them.

2. Explain to the students that the codes are hidden around the school. Each team will get ONE point for each question they correctly decode and copy down onto their sheet, and a further TWO points if they can then provide the correct answer and write this down underneath the question.

3. Away they go! The winner is the first team to return with the most correct answers in the time available. This could be within a lesson, or during a lunchbreak, or even over several days!

Questions / Answers (teacher reference)

Question

Answer

1. If there are 20 boys and 7 girls in our class what fraction of the class is girsl? Boys?none
2. If Cam and Keegen are shooting hoops. Keegen sinks three 3 pointers. Cam sinks four 3 pointers. What fraction of the shots did Cam make? How many points did each boy make? How many points were scored in all?none
3. If you drank half of your 42 ounce water bottle, how much water would be left? ___________ouncesnone
4. Sixteen dogs went for a walk in the park. Three dogs broke their leashes chasing 5 squirrels. What fraction of the dogs were left on the leashes? What fraction of the ANIMALS were squirrels?none
5. Brenda, Reese, Shea, Luke, Devon, and Ashton went to Mrs. Bradley's to have dinner with her and her family. Mr. & Mrs. Taft joined them. What fraction of the people were students? Boys/Men? Girls/Women?none
6. There are 15 crayons. Two are broken. Three have no points. What fraction of the crayons are still in good condition?none
7. Mr. Kirk has 28 marbles. Seven are black. Fourteen are white. What fraction of the marbles are not black or white?none
8. There are 12 players on Dakota's basketball team. Five are boys. The rest are girls. What Fraction of the team are girls?none
9. Cristian, Monse, Soleil, and Ozzie had pizza for dinner. They ate 3 pizzas with 8 slices in each. The boys ate 3 slices each. The girls at 2 slices each. What fraction of the slices was left over.none
